Quadratic FunctionA function f defined by an equation of the form y = ax2 + bx + c, where a,b, and c are real numbers and a = 0, is a quadratic function and can be written f(x) = ax2 + bx + c.

The graph of a quadratic function is called a parabola.

yThe vertex is the maximum or minimum point of a parabola.

vertex

If the graph of a parabola is folded so that the two sides of the parabola coincide, then the fold line is the axis of symmetry.

axis of symmetry
